Merge remote-tracking branch 'upstream/master'

This commit is contained in:
Andreas Grundler
2012-09-13 10:30:17 +02:00
594 changed files with 8259 additions and 11884 deletions

View File

@@ -226,6 +226,7 @@ if($db->num_rows($result) > 0)
$_mailerror = false;
try {
$mail->CharSet = "UTF-8";
$mail->SetFrom($to, $to);
$mail->AddReplyTo($to, $to);
$mail->Subject = $row['subject'];

View File

@@ -47,7 +47,7 @@ else
function read_directory($dir1 = null, $min_depth = 25, $htaccessfh = null)
{
global $htaccessfh;
global $htaccessfh, $theme;
if(!is_string($dir1))
{
@@ -95,7 +95,7 @@ function read_directory($dir1 = null, $min_depth = 25, $htaccessfh = null)
function parseHtaccess($file = null)
{
global $debugHandler, $htaccessfh;
global $debugHandler, $htaccessfh, $theme;
$htacc = @file_get_contents($file);
if($htacc != "")

View File

@@ -19,7 +19,7 @@
function awstatsDoSingleDomain($domain, $outputdir)
{
global $cronlog, $settings;
global $cronlog, $settings, $theme;
$returnval = 0;
$domainconfig = makeCorrectFile($settings['system']['awstats_conf'].'/awstats.' . $domain . '.conf');
@@ -104,7 +104,7 @@ function awstatsDoSingleDomain($domain, $outputdir)
function callAwstatsGetTraffic($customerid, $outputdir, $usersdomainlist)
{
global $settings, $db, $cronlog;
global $settings, $db, $cronlog, $theme;
$returnval = 0;
foreach($usersdomainlist as $domainid => $singledomain)
@@ -156,7 +156,7 @@ function callAwstatsGetTraffic($customerid, $outputdir, $usersdomainlist)
function callWebalizerGetTraffic($logfile, $outputdir, $caption, $usersdomainlist)
{
global $settings, $cronlog;
global $settings, $cronlog, $theme;
$returnval = 0;
if(file_exists($settings['system']['logfiles_directory'] . $logfile . '-access.log'))
@@ -305,7 +305,7 @@ function callWebalizerGetTraffic($logfile, $outputdir, $caption, $usersdomainlis
function safeSQLLogfile($domains, $loginname)
{
global $db, $settings;
global $db, $settings, $theme;
$sql = "SELECT * FROM access_log ";
$where = "WHERE virtual_host = ";

View File

@@ -24,6 +24,8 @@ $yesterday = time() - (60 * 60 * 24);
* Initialize the mailingsystem
*/
$mail = new PHPMailer(true);
$mail->CharSet = "UTF-8";
$mail->SetFrom($settings['panel']['adminmail'], 'Froxlor Administrator');
// Warn the customers at xx% traffic-usage